/*
* @author: Aaron Bacher
* @date: 2022-10-25
*
* @brief: Logger module for text and csv logging
* provides possibility for multithreading
*
* @note: -
*
*/
#pragma once
#include <string>
#include <fstream>
#include <vector>
#include <queue>
#include <memory>
#include <ctime>
#include <iostream>
#include <unistd.h>
#include <filesystem>
#define ENABLE_MULTITHREADING 1
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
#include <mutex>
#include <thread>
#include <chrono>
// used by everybody (each class) which prints to console
// can (should) be used also outside this header file
std::mutex consoleMutex;
#endif
namespace fs = std::filesystem;
class LogEntry{
public:
LogEntry(const std::string& entry)
:m_entry(entry)
{}
virtual void constructEntry() {
// nothing to do here, just for derived classes to implement something
}
std::string getEntry() { return m_entry; }
protected:
LogEntry(){} // default constructor can only be called by derived classes
std::string m_entry;
};
// logger class
class Logger{
public:
Logger(bool enableConsolePrinting=false)
:m_enableConsolePrinting(enableConsolePrinting), m_isHandledByThreader(false)
{}
~Logger(){
m_logFile.close();
// remove logfile from s_openLogFiles
s_openLogFiles.erase(std::find(s_openLogFiles.begin(), s_openLogFiles.end(), m_logFilePath));
}
bool isHandledByThreader() { return m_isHandledByThreader; }
protected:
bool m_enableConsolePrinting;
std::string m_logFilePath;
std::ofstream m_logFile;
// method to intialize file
void setup(std::string logFileName, bool logFileNameIsAbsolutePath){
std::string logFileDir;
std::string dirSeparator;
#ifdef __linux__
dirSeparator = std::string("/");
#elif _WIN32
dirSeparator = std::string("\\");
#endif
if(!logFileNameIsAbsolutePath){
// compose logFile path
char cwd[256];
getcwd(cwd, 256);
logFileDir = std::string(cwd) + dirSeparator + "log";
m_logFilePath = logFileDir + dirSeparator + logFileName;
}
else{
m_logFilePath = logFileName;
std::size_t found = logFileName.rfind(dirSeparator);
if(found != std::string::npos){
logFileDir = logFileName.substr(0, found);
}
else{
logFileDir = dirSeparator;
}
}
// check that no other logger is already writing to that file
if (std::find(s_openLogFiles.begin(), s_openLogFiles.end(), m_logFilePath) != s_openLogFiles.end()){
std::string errMsg = "-----------\nERROR: log-file (" + m_logFilePath + ") already in use by other Logger!\n-----------";
printToConsole(errMsg);
}
else{
s_openLogFiles.push_back(m_logFilePath);
}
// check if log directory exists and create it if not
if(!fs::exists(logFileDir)){
fs::create_directory(logFileDir);
}
if(m_logFilePath.substr(m_logFilePath.size()-4, 4) == ".log"){ // append mode
m_logFile.open(m_logFilePath, std::ios::out | std::ios::app);
}
else if(m_logFilePath.substr(m_logFilePath.size()-4, 4) == ".csv"){ // delete file content and write afterwards
m_logFile.open(m_logFilePath, std::ios::out);
}
else{
std::string errMsg = "-----------\nERROR: Unknown log-file type!\n-----------";
printToConsole(errMsg);
}
// check if logfile creation and opening as been successful
if(!m_logFile.is_open()){
std::string errMsg = "-----------\nERROR: Could not open log-file! " + m_logFilePath + "\n-----------";
printToConsole(errMsg);
}
else{
std::string infoMsg = "Logging to file " + m_logFilePath;
printToConsole(infoMsg);
}
}
// handle printing to console with time stamps etc.
void printToConsole(const std::string& msg){
// note: I used to differentiate between error messages (then printed with cerr <<) and non-error messages (printed with cout <<)
// but as this might affect printing order (which was initially the objective of differentiating), I removed it
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
consoleMutex.lock();
#endif
std::cout << msg << std::endl;
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
consoleMutex.unlock();
#endif
}
// prints entry to logfile
void printToFile(const std::string& msg){
// print to file
m_logFile << msg << std::endl;
}
private:
bool m_isHandledByThreader; // defines if logger should work on its own (false) or if logging is done by LogThreader in separate thread (true)
inline static std::vector<std::string> s_openLogFiles; // holds paths to all currently open log files in order to make sure that not two loggers are writing to same one
// construct entry, give command to write to console and/or file
virtual void print(std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> entry, bool enforceConsoleWriting=false) = 0;
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
public:
// removes first item in queue and passes it to caller (e.g. LogThreader) (returns nullptr if queue empty)
std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> getQueueItem(){
std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> entry;
m_queueMutex.lock();
if(m_logEntries.size() == 0){
return std::unique_ptr<LogEntry>(nullptr);
}
else{
entry = move(m_logEntries.front());
m_logEntries.pop();
}
m_queueMutex.unlock();
return move(entry);
}
int getQueueSize(){
int size;
// needed for stability, else it often pauses on exception during runtime (and for a try-catch block I would need a exception transport system between the threads
// with which I don't want to be bothered right now)
std::this_thread::sleep_for(std::chrono::nanoseconds(1));
m_queueMutex.lock();
size = m_logEntries.size();
m_queueMutex.unlock();
return size;
}
protected:
std::mutex m_queueMutex; // controls queue access
std::queue<std::unique_ptr<LogEntry>> m_logEntries; // if handled by LogThreader, log-method writes into this buffer instead of writing directly to file and/or console
private:
// LogThreader needs to access print function
friend class LogThreader;
#endif
};
// selection from https://www.ibm.com/docs/en/cognos-analytics/10.2.2?topic=SSEP7J_10.2.2/com.ibm.swg.ba.cognos.ug_rtm_wb.10.2.2.doc/c_n30e74.html
enum LogLevel {
Error,
Warning,
Info,
Debug
};
inline bool logLevelToStr(std::string& str, LogLevel logLevel){
switch (logLevel)
{
case LogLevel::Error:
str = "ERROR";
return true;
case LogLevel::Warning:
str = "WARNING";
return true;
case LogLevel::Info:
str = "INFO";
return true;
case LogLevel::Debug:
str = "DEBUG";
return true;
}
str = "UNDEFINED";
return false;
}
/* Derived Logger class to represend log-entries in normal text log */
class LogEntryText : public LogEntry{
public:
LogEntryText(LogLevel logLevel,
std::string msg,
std::string customTimeStr = "",
time_t rawTime = 0)
:m_logLevel(logLevel), m_msg(msg), m_customTimeStr(customTimeStr), m_rawTime(rawTime)
{}
void constructEntry() override{
m_entry = m_msg;
// add logLevel as string at front
addLogLevel(m_entry);
// add time as string at front
addTime(m_entry);
}
private:
// adds log Level as string in front of message
void addLogLevel(std::string& msg){
// create empty string and write LogLevel into it
std::string levelStr = "";
logLevelToStr(levelStr, m_logLevel);
// add colon
levelStr += ":";
// all log entries should have same length, so fill up space
// TODO does not work properly for Warnings
for(int i = 0; i < 12-levelStr.length(); ++i){
levelStr += " ";
}
// combine everything
msg = levelStr + msg;
}
// adds time as string in front of message
void addTime(std::string& msg){
// custom time
std::string customTimeStr = "";
if(m_customTimeStr != ""){
// TODO format
if(m_customTimeStr != " "){
msg = m_customTimeStr + " - " + msg;
}
}
else{
// real time
std::string rawTimeStr = "";
if(m_rawTime == 0){
time(&m_rawTime);
}
struct tm * timeinfo;
char buffer[80];
timeinfo = localtime(&m_rawTime);
strftime(buffer,sizeof(buffer),"%d-%m-%Y %H:%M:%S",timeinfo);
rawTimeStr = std::string(buffer);
// TODO format
msg = rawTimeStr + " - " + msg;
}
}
LogLevel m_logLevel;
std::string m_msg;
std::string m_customTimeStr = "";
time_t m_rawTime = 0;
};
/* Derived Logger class to handle text logging (normal .log-files) */
class TextLogger : public Logger{
public:
TextLogger(std::string logFileName, LogLevel newLogLevel, bool logFileNameIsAbsolutePath=false, bool enableConsolePrinting=false, bool useCustomTime=false) // for normal text logs
:Logger(enableConsolePrinting), m_logLevel(newLogLevel), m_useCustomTime(useCustomTime)
{
// if no specific logFileName provided, use default
if(logFileName == ""){
logFileName = "log0.log";
}
// if logfile has no file extension, add it
if(logFileName.substr(logFileName.size()-4, 4) != ".log"){
logFileName += ".log";
}
setup(logFileName, logFileNameIsAbsolutePath);
// check if passed log-level is valid (and get loglevel as string), else return
std::string levelStr = "";
if(!logLevelToStr(levelStr, m_logLevel)){
std::string errMsg = "Undefined LogLevel. Logger is terminating.";
std::unique_ptr<LogEntryText> entry = std::make_unique<LogEntryText>(LogLevel::Error, errMsg, "", 0);
print(move(entry));
return;
}
std::string initMsg = "Starting logger with log level " + levelStr;
std::unique_ptr<LogEntryText> entry = std::make_unique<LogEntryText>(LogLevel::Info, initMsg, "", 0);
print(move(entry));
}
~TextLogger(){
std::string infoMsg = "TextLogger has been shut down";
std::unique_ptr<LogEntryText> entry = std::make_unique<LogEntryText>(LogLevel::Info, infoMsg, "", 0);
print(move(entry), true);
m_logFile << "------------------------------------------\n\n";
}
// create log entries
// write entries to m_logEntries
void log(const std::string &logEntry, LogLevel logLevel, std::string timeStr = ""){
if(logLevel <= m_logLevel) {
time_t rawTime = 0;
if(!m_useCustomTime){
time (&rawTime);
}
std::unique_ptr<LogEntryText> entry = std::make_unique<LogEntryText>(logLevel, logEntry, timeStr, rawTime);
if(isHandledByThreader()){
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
// write to queue
m_queueMutex.lock();
m_logEntries.push(move(entry));
m_queueMutex.unlock();
#endif
} else {
// write to log
print(move(entry));
}
}
}
// wrapper for above method
void log(const char* logEntry, LogLevel logLevel, std::string timeStr = ""){
std::string msg(logEntry); // convert char* to std::string
log(msg, logLevel, timeStr);
}
// allows to change loglevel after logger-construction.
// e.g. to increase loglevel temporarely
void setLogLevel(LogLevel newLogLevel){
m_logLevel = newLogLevel;
}
private:
LogLevel m_logLevel;
bool m_useCustomTime;
// construct entry, give command to write to console and/or file
void print(std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> entry, bool enforceConsoleWriting=false) override{
entry->constructEntry();
std::string msg = entry->getEntry();
// make entries at different locations
if(m_enableConsolePrinting || enforceConsoleWriting){
printToConsole(msg);
}
printToFile(msg);
}
};
/* Derived Logger class to handle text logging (normal .log-files) */
class CsvLogger : public Logger{
public:
CsvLogger(std::string logFileName, bool logFileNameIsAbsolutePath=false)
:Logger(false){
// if no specific logFileName provided, use default
if(logFileName == ""){
logFileName = "csv0.csv";
}
// if logfile has no file extension, add it
if(logFileName.substr(logFileName.size()-4, 4) != ".csv"){
logFileName += ".csv";
}
setup(logFileName, logFileNameIsAbsolutePath);
}
~CsvLogger(){
std::string infoMsg = "CsvLogger has been shut down";
printToConsole(infoMsg);
}
// create log entries
// write entries to m_logEntries
void log(const std::string &logEntry){
std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> entry = std::make_unique<LogEntry>(logEntry);
if(isHandledByThreader()){
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
// write to queue
m_queueMutex.lock();
m_logEntries.push(move(entry));
m_queueMutex.unlock();
#endif
} else {
// write to log
print(move(entry));
}
}
void log(const char* logEntry){
std::string msg(logEntry); // convert char* to std::string
log(msg);
}
private:
// construct entry, give command to write to console and/or file
void print(std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> entry, bool enforceConsoleWriting=false) override{
entry->constructEntry();
std::string msg = entry->getEntry();
// check amount of columns
if(m_nColumns == 0){ // first time
for (int i = 0; i < msg.size(); ++i){
if(msg[i] == ',') ++m_nColumns;
}
++m_nColumns; // there is always one more column than semicolons
}
else { // every other time
int count = 1; // there is always one more column than semicolons
for (int i = 0; i < msg.size(); ++i){
if(msg[i] == ',') ++count;
}
if(count != m_nColumns){
std::string warningMsg = "WARNING! Amount of columns (" + std::to_string(count) + ") does not correspond to columns in first row (" + std::to_string(m_nColumns) + ")";
printToConsole(warningMsg);
}
}
if(enforceConsoleWriting) printToConsole(msg);
printToFile(msg);
}
// amount of columns; gets set on first entry according to amount of semicolons
int m_nColumns = 0;
};
#if ENABLE_MULTITHREADING
/* Class to handle multiple log-files in single thread */
class LogThreader {
public:
LogThreader(){
m_loggerRunning = true;
consoleMutex.lock();
std::cout << "LogThreader INFO: starting threader from thread id " << std::this_thread::get_id() << std::endl;
consoleMutex.unlock();
m_thread = std::thread(&LogThreader::logging, this);
}
~LogThreader(){
m_loggerRunning = false;
m_thread.join(); // wait for logging method to finish
consoleMutex.lock();
std::cout << "LogThreader INFO: threader has been shut down" << std::endl;
consoleMutex.unlock();
}
// add new logger to be handled
void addLogger(std::shared_ptr<Logger> logger){
m_handledLoggers.push_back(logger);
logger->m_isHandledByThreader = true;
std::string msgString = "Logger is now handled by LogThreader in separate thread";
// if csv file write to console only
if(logger->m_logFilePath.substr(logger->m_logFilePath.size()-4, 4) == ".csv"){
logger->printToConsole(msgString);
}
if(logger->m_logFilePath.substr(logger->m_logFilePath.size()-4, 4) == ".log"){
std::unique_ptr<LogEntryText> msg = std::make_unique<LogEntryText>(LogLevel::Info, msgString);
logger->print(move(msg));
}
}
private:
// runs in separate thread; continuously writes entries of m_logEntries to file and/or console
void logging(){
consoleMutex.lock();
std::cout << "LogThreader INFO: logging on thread id " << std::this_thread::get_id() << std::endl;
consoleMutex.unlock();
while(true){
bool canExit = !m_loggerRunning; // if logger is still running, no chance for exit
for(int i = 0; i < m_handledLoggers.size(); ++i){
// do one item per queue per iteration, so that every logger gets processed equally
int size = m_handledLoggers[i]->getQueueSize();
if(size > 0){
std::unique_ptr<LogEntry> entry = m_handledLoggers[i]->getQueueItem();
// wirte to console and/or file
m_handledLoggers[i]->print(move(entry));
size--;
}
if(size > 0) canExit = false; // if m_loggerRunning is false, then even if only one logger has some items in it's queue, a new iteration is needed
}
if(canExit){
break;
}
}
}
bool m_loggerRunning; // is set to true by constructor and to false by destructor; keeps logging() function running
std::thread m_thread; // logging thread: started in constructor, joined in destructor
std::vector<std::shared_ptr<Logger>> m_handledLoggers;
};
#endif
